首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

过滤具有可空属性的嵌套列表

是指对一个嵌套列表进行筛选,只保留那些具有可空属性的元素。可空属性是指在数据结构中,某个属性的值可以为空或者不存在。

在云计算领域中,过滤具有可空属性的嵌套列表可以应用于数据处理、数据分析、机器学习等场景。通过过滤可空属性,可以提高数据的质量和准确性,避免对空值进行不必要的计算和处理。

在实际应用中,可以使用编程语言和相关的库或框架来实现过滤具有可空属性的嵌套列表。以下是一个示例代码,使用Python语言和pandas库来实现:

代码语言:txt
复制
import pandas as pd

# 假设有一个嵌套列表data,其中包含多个字典元素,每个字典有两个属性:name和age
data = [
    {'name': 'Alice', 'age': 25},
    {'name': 'Bob', 'age': None},
    {'name': 'Charlie'}
]

# 将嵌套列表转换为DataFrame
df = pd.DataFrame(data)

# 过滤具有可空属性的元素
filtered_df = df[df.isnull().any(axis=1)]

# 打印过滤后的结果
print(filtered_df)

上述代码中,首先将嵌套列表转换为DataFrame对象,然后使用isnull()函数判断每个元素是否具有可空属性,再使用any(axis=1)函数判断每个字典是否有任意一个属性为空,最后通过布尔索引过滤出具有可空属性的元素。

对于腾讯云相关产品,可以使用腾讯云的云服务器(CVM)来进行数据处理和计算任务,使用腾讯云的对象存储(COS)来存储和管理数据。具体产品介绍和链接如下:

  1. 腾讯云云服务器(CVM):提供可扩展的计算能力,适用于各种计算任务。产品介绍链接
  2. 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于大规模数据存储和访问。产品介绍链接

通过使用腾讯云的云服务器和对象存储,可以在云计算环境中高效地处理和存储具有可空属性的嵌套列表数据。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【Kotlin】扩展函数 ② ( 扩展属性 | 为类型定义扩展函数 | 使用 infix 关键字修饰单个参数扩展函数简略写法 )

文章目录 一、扩展属性 二、类扩展 三、使用 infix 关键字修饰单个参数扩展函数简略写法 一、扩展属性 ---- 上一篇博客 【Kotlin】扩展函数 ( 扩展函数简介 | 为 Any 超类定义扩展函数...---- 之前讲定义扩展函数 , 扩展属性 , 都是为 非类型 定义 , 如果要为 类型 定义扩展函数 , 则需要在 扩展函数 中 处理时 , 要多考虑一层 接收者 this 为 情况...; 注意下面的调用细节 : 如果定义 扩展函数 是 为 非类型定义 , 类型变量 想要调用该 扩展函数 , 在调用时使用 " ?....非类型扩展函数 如果定义 扩展函数 是为 类型定义 , 类型变量 想要调用该 扩展函数 , 在调用时直接使用 " . " 进行调用即可 ; 类型实例对象.类型扩展函数 代码示例...扩展函数 定义时 使用了 infix 关键字修饰 , 在调用该扩展函数时 , 可以省略 接收者与函数之间点 和 参数列表括号 ; 调用 使用 infix 关键字修饰 单个参数扩展函数 : 接收者

1.9K30
  • 使用Python按另一个列表对子列表进行分组

    在函数内部,我们创建字典组来存储按键分组列表。我们迭代子列表列表每个子列表。假设每个子列表第一个元素是键,我们提取它并检查它是否存在于组字典中。...itertools.groupby(iterable, key=None) 在这里,迭代是输入迭代对象,它可以是要分组任何序列,key=None 是一个可选参数,可以是一个可以用作分组键函数。...如果未提供键功能,则元素本身将用作分组键。 例 在下面的示例中,我们首先根据键对子列表进行排序(假设它是第一个元素)。然后,我们创建一个名为 result 列表来存储分组列表。...接下来,我们迭代由 itertools.groupby() 生成组。groupby() 函数采用两个参数:迭代函数(在本例中为子列表)和键函数(从每个子列表中提取键 lambda 函数)。...我们使用嵌套列表推导来迭代grouping_list中每个键。对于每个键,我们遍历子列表并仅过滤具有匹配键列表(假设它是第一个元素)。

    42020

    NEC html规范

    严格属性 属性和值全部小写,每个属性都必须有一个值,每个值必须加双引号。 没有值属性必须使用自己名称做为值(checked、disabled、readonly、selected等等)。...常用标签 常见标签表 标签 语义 嵌套常见错误 常用属性(加粗为不可缺少或建议) 超链接/锚 a不可嵌套a href,name,title,rel,target 换行...文本删除 块级容器 定义列表 只能嵌套dt和dd 定义列表定义术语 只能以dl为父容器,对应多个dd ...加强“资源型”内容访问性和可用性 在资源型内容上加入描述文案,比如给img添加alt属性,在audio内加入文案和链接等等。...避免使用绝对定位,可能会被过滤。 避免使用js,可能会被过滤。 避免使用table布局,不易于修改维护。 背景图片或内容图片上文字信息,必须在代码中可见。

    1.4K50

    Stream流在日常开发中使用

    常用于对象转换、属性提取等场景。 应用场景: 从对象列表中提取某个属性值。 对流中元素进行转换操作。...常用于处理嵌套集合、合并多个流等场景。 应用场景: 处理嵌套集合,将多层嵌套集合结构展开为单层结构。 合并多个流为一个流。...示例代码: 假设有一个列表,其中每个元素是一个字符串列表,我们希望将所有字符串连接为一个新列表: List> nestedList = Arrays.asList(...常用于条件筛选、数据过滤等场景。 应用场景: 根据特定条件筛选流中元素。 过滤掉不符合条件数据。...常用于避免指针异常、处理可能为对象等场景。 应用场景: 在对象存在时执行特定操作。 避免指针异常。

    12310

    python 序列高级用法

    ,逻辑更加清晰简练,他可以十分简洁实现迭代类型元素过滤或加工,并创建出一个新列表。...通过元组拆包实现变量交换 下面就是一个通过元组拆包实现十分优雅变量交换操作: >>> b, a = a, b 除了给变量赋值,只要迭代对象元素数与元组中元素数量一致,任何迭代对象都可以用元组拆包来赋值...元组拆包嵌套 元组拆包是可以嵌套,只要接受元组嵌套结构符合表达式本身嵌套结构,Python 就可以做出正确处理。 6.5....具名元组属性和方法 除了所有元组具有属性和方法,具名元组还具有下面三个有用属性和方法。...【_fields】 — 类属性,包含具名元组所有字段名称元组 【_make()】 — 通过接受一个迭代对象生成类实例,如 City.

    85630

    【Kotlin】函数类型 ( 函数类型 | 带参数名称参数列表 | 空函数类型 | 复杂函数类型 | 带接收者函数类型 | 函数类型别名 | 函数类型实例化 | 函数调用 )

    空函数类型 ---- 1 . 函数类型根据是否分类 : 函数类型 与 普通变量类型一样 , 也分为类型 , 非类型 两类 ; 2 ....类型函数表示方法 : 函数类型声明时 , 需要在函数类型外部加上括号 , 并在右侧添加 ? 符号 ; ( ( 参数列表 ) -> 返回值类型 ) ? 4 ....空函数类型 与 非空函数类型 示例 : ① 非空函数类型 : (Int , String)->String , 普通函数类型 , 默认就是非函数类型 ; ② 空函数类型 : ( (Int ,...类型 , 外层函数类型 返回值类型 是一个 函数类型 , 该函数类型参数列表是 ( Float , Double ) , 返回值是 String 类型 ; ③ 总结 : 这是函数类型嵌套 , 外层函数类型参数类型是...函数变量 : 已经声明函数类型属性 , 可以是顶层属性 , 成员属性 , 扩展属性 ; // 将 Lambda 表达式赋值给函数类型变量 var add1 : (Int, Int) -> Int =

    2.7K10

    Notion系列-视图、过滤和排序

    • 可以通过向上或向下拖动视图旁边 ⋮⋮ 图标来重新排序视图。 图片 • 在侧边栏中,视图显示为任何整页数据库中嵌套项目。 • 单击边栏中视图可直接跳转到该视图。...以下是每种布局概述: • Table 表格布局:这是查看数据库最传统方式。它允许您将数据集视为页面行,每个属性都由一列表示。 • Board 看板布局:此视图按属性对您项目进行分组。...• Calendar 日历布局:根据项目的 Date 属性显示数据。 • List 列表布局:列表布局,可让您通过单击将它们作为页面打开。 • Gallery 画册布局:将数据通过图像展示出来。...过滤器 Notion 可以快速地过滤数据库,即筛选具有(或不具有)某些属性数据。这些过滤器可以根据你需求设置为简单或复杂!...添加一个过滤器组 你可以通过使用过滤器组来创建更具体数据库视图并结合 AND 和 OR 逻辑。这些可以嵌套到三层之深! 下面是方法。

    60740

    【Python】Python基础语法(1)

    具有如下特性: 开源、易于维护 移植 易于使用、简单优雅 广泛标准库、功能强大 扩展、嵌入 … 变量 注释 多行注释 ``` ``` 单行注释 # 变量无需先定义,直接使用即可 a = 'ABC...---- 列表 类似于其他编程语言中数组。 列表可以完成大多数集合类数据结构实现。列表中有元素类型可以不相同,它支持数字、字符串、甚至可以包括列表(嵌套)。...#创建 nameList = []#定义一个列表 nameList1 = ["小王","小李"] print(nameList1)#打印全部内容 testList = [123,"ABC"]#怎么定义...#有三个元素列表,其中每个元素都是一个列表 schoolNames = [[],[],[]] SecondNames= [['赵','钱'],['孙','李']] #例子-将元素随机分配 import...集合是无序,重复元素在set中自动被过滤。去重操作。 略… ---- 函数 把具有独立功能代码块组织为一个小模块。

    52330

    sparksql源码系列 | 最全logical plan优化规则整理(spark2.3)

    当删除一个Union关系子级时,PropagateEmptyRelation可以将属性(attribute)空性从更改为非 UpdateAttributeNullability LocalRelation...early fixedPoint 通过使用其子输出属性(Attributes)相应属性空性,更新已解析LogicalPlan中属性空性。...在这个转换之后,我们可以潜在地下推过滤到数据源。这个规则是安全。...当删除一个Union关系子级时,PropagateEmptyRelation可以将属性(attribute)空性从更改为非 UpdateAttributeNullability LocalRelation...fixedPoint 通过使用其子输出属性(Attributes)相应属性空性,更新已解析LogicalPlan中属性空性。

    2.5K10

    .NET静态代码织入——肉夹馍(Rougamo)发布2.0

    但如你所见,即使到了2.0版本,它能够过滤特征依然有限,这个限制是枚举给到,无法使用枚举实现很复杂过滤功能,这会让枚举变成穷举,体验极差。...))"; // 更多匹配规则,请查看后面的介绍 } 基础概念 特征匹配是重写Flags属性,对应表达式匹配是重写Pattern属性,由于表达式匹配和特征匹配都是用于过滤/匹配方法,所以两个不能同时使用...参数类型,所以相对于method和execution,省略了参数列表。...,方法/属性名称,名称可以使用*进行模糊匹配,比如*Async,Get*,Get*V2等,*匹配0或多个字符 [parameters],方法参数列表,Rougamo参数列表匹配相对简单,没有aspectj...那么在更高层次应用时就会出现一个问题,除了方法具有访问性,类同样具有访问性,比如你方法是public,但是你类型是internal,那实际上你方法综合访问性还是internal。

    27220

    TDesign 更新周报(2022年5月第3周)

    支持多行文本展示 Bug Fixes Table:列拖动优化;修复选中行后列拖动距离被重置问题 Table:修复 多级表头 + 列配置 综合示例中,列数量超出一定限制时报错 Transfer:修复列表数量变化时页码展示问题...,具体描述查看文档 nuxt:修复在nuxt3中适配问题,参考案例 tdesign-vue-next-nuxt-starter Tabs:添加拖拽功能 Anchor:增加 demo 演示功能...不支持忽略大小写, 优化过滤状态交互 CheckboxGroup:修复响应式丢失问题 Transfer:异步赋值 checked 不生效 Menu:修复 width 不生效问题 Menu:修复暗色模式...setValidateMessage 缺失问题 Form:修复 FormItem showErrorMessage 属性失效问题 Form:修复触发方式 blur 不生效问题 Form...性能优化,减少隐藏元素,使用更流畅 Table:重构表格嵌套关系 Input:重构输入框嵌套关系 Menu:重构导航菜单嵌套关系 Dropdown:重构下拉菜单嵌套关系 2.

    2.8K30

    Amazon DynamoDB 工作原理、API和数据类型介绍

    某些项目具有嵌套属性 (Address)。DynamoDB 支持最高 32级深度嵌套属性。 这里,我们将看到第一个概念:主键。 主键 创建表时,除表名称外,您还必须指定表主键。...文档类型 - 文档类型可表示具有嵌套属性复杂结构。文档类型包括列表和映射。 集类型 - 集类型可表示多个标量值。集类型包括字符串集、数字集和二进制集。...true 代表属性具有未知或未定义状态。 NULL 字符串 如果将主键属性定义为字符串类型属性,以下附加限制将适用: 对于简单主键,第一个属性值(分区键)最大长度为 2048 字节。...收到这些值后,DynamoDB 会将数据解码为无符号字节数组,将其用作二进制属性长度。 文档类型 文档类型包括列表和映射。这些数据类型可以互相嵌套,用来表示深度最多为 32 层复杂数据结构。...只要包含值项目大小在 DynamoDB 项目大小限制 (400 KB) 内,列表或映射中值数量就没有限制。 数据类型 说明 示例 列表 列表类型属性存储值有序集合。

    5.8K30

    Javaweb学习笔记——Javaweb概述

    ---- 一、XML语法 XML是类似于HTML标记语言,称为扩展标记语言,用户可以按照XML规则自定义标记。...XML和HTML比较 XML HTML 用来传输和存储数据 用来显示数据 严格区分大小写 不区分大小写 有且只能有一个根元素 可以有多个根元素 空格不会自动删除 空格可以自动过滤 标记可以根据需要自己定义...,并且扩展 标记是预定义 注意:XML不是HTML升级,也不是HTML替代产品 虽然两者有些相似,但它们应用领域和范围完全不同。...如果一个元素中没有嵌套子元素,也没有包含文本内容,则这样元素称为元素,元素可以不使用结束标记,但必须在起始标记“>”前增加一个正斜杠“/”来说明该元素是个元素,例如:可以简写成...ELEMENT 书 (#PCDATA|书名)*>表示书中嵌套子元素书名包含零个或多个,并且书名是字符串文本格式。 EMPTY:表示该元素既不包含字符数据,也不包含子元素,是一个元素。

    1.3K20

    Python列表解析式到底该怎么用?

    让我们来看看创建列表不同实现 循环 循环是创建列表传统方式。不管你使用什么样循环。要以这种方式创建列表,您应该: 实例化一个列表。 循环遍历一个迭代(如 range)元素。...如果您需要更复杂过滤器,那么您甚至可以将条件逻辑移动到单独函数中。...此代码将快速生成城市中每个 city 数据列表嵌套列表是创建矩阵常用方法,通常用于数学目的。...到目前为止,每个嵌套解析式目标都是真正且直观。但是,还有一些其他情况,例如创建扁平化嵌套列表,其中逻辑可以使您代码非常难以阅读。...虽然嵌套列表解析式可能看起来更具有 Python 风格,但对于能够编写出您团队可以轻松理解和修改代码来才是更加最重要

    2.3K20

    ElasticSearch核心知识讲解

    倒排列表(PostingList): 倒排列表记载了出现过某个单词所有文档文档列表记录,每条记录称为一个倒排索引项(Posting),其主要包括: 文档ID,用于获取原始信息 单词频率TF,记录该单词在该文档中出现次数...,比如设置某个字段分词器,是否索引、记录 position 等 字段数据类型 字段数据类型由字段type属性指定,ES 字段类型主要有:核心类型、复杂类型、地理类型以及特殊类型,具体数据类型如下图所示...嵌套类型就是为了解决这种问题嵌套类型将数组中每个 JSON 对象作为独立隐藏文档来存储,每个嵌套对象都能够独立地被搜索,所以上述案例中虽然表面上只有 1 个文档,但实际上是存储了 4 个文档。...,则当前数据正常写入,mapping已定义字段正常创建索引,且正常搜索。...然后将分词与位置带入匹配,完全符合所有分词以及位置返回。

    1.3K30

    FastReport VCLFMX使用教程:DelphiLazarus中两级数据(主-从)报表

    FastReport 最多支持六层嵌套(通过使用 Nested 报表对象可能会更多,但这将在后面描述)。在实际应用中,很少需要打印具有大量数据嵌套报告;通常,1-3 级就足够了。...启动后,我们将看到每个客户订单列表都是相同,并且包含订单表中所有记录。这是因为我们没有打开 Orders 表中记录过滤。 让我们回到我们数据源。...对于表 2 组件,我们设置 MasterSource = DataSource1 属性。因此,我们设置了主从连接。现在我们必须在下级源中设置记录过滤条件。...为此,请调用 Table 2 组件中 MasterFields 属性编辑器: 我们必须连接两个源中两个 CustNo 字段。...也就是说,对于每个客户,只会显示该客户订单: 同样,您最多可以构建具有六个数据级别的报告。

    2.1K10
    领券